{Real Parties} An Anthropologie Inspired Bridal Shower

Photobucket

Whenever my friend, Cindy Gatewood, hosts a shower, I know it is going to be amazing. I am IN LOVE with this Anthropologie-inspired bridal shower Cindy hosted (along with several other very talented ladies) for bride-to-be, Jill.

The party was captured by the talented Angela Francis of Bella-Smile Photography.

Photobucket

The setting was perfect. The luncheon was held at BRIO Tuscan Grille in the new City Centre here in Houston. The gathering took place on the outdoor patio which lent for a neutral and organic space.

Photobucket

What I love about this party are all of the handmade details. The hostesses styled the tables themselves along with all of the centerpieces. Don't you love the baby's breath arrangements?! The ladies purchased fabrics and went to work creating table runners, napkin rings, favor ties and even the apron on the mannequin. Yes! The apron was made by one of the hostesses which I could not believe!

Photobucket

The favor table was precious and perfectly styled!

Photobucket

My good friend, Hayley Hardcastle, designed all of the gorgeous paper products including the favor table sign.

Photobucket

Photobucket

Photobucket

Photobucket

Another amazing handmade detail besides the napkin rings seen above are the vases. All of the vases were spray painted and a few were stenciled with a beautiful floral pattern!

Photobucket

Photobucket

Photobucket

Photobucket

The table with aprons tied to the chairs was the reserved table for Jill and her family. The lucky ladies got to take home the Anthropologie aprons as a gift!

Photobucket

Photobucket

The specialty drink of the day was a "Jill-Ini"...a nod to the bride's name which is Jill. CUTE!

Photobucket

Cindy and her talented friends handcrafted a gorgeous shower for Jill that I am sure she will always remember! Congratulations to Jill on her upcoming wedding THIS weekend!
